Implementation of Hadith in Contemporary Islamic Law: A Case Study of The Determination of Fatwa Law in The Exchange of New Money Ahead of Eid in Indonesia
Downloads
This research aims to examine the implementation of hadith in contemporary Islamic law through a case study of fatwa regarding the exchange of new money ahead of Eid in Indonesia. The method used in this study is a qualitative approach based on case studies using a functional structural approach to understand the social function of the practice. The results of the study show that the practice of money exchange is allowed if there is a separation of contracts between transactions and service fees.
